GRIDIRON STUDIOS SHADOW PHALANX APC

Gridiron Studios

The Gridiron Studios 1:12 Scale Shadow Phalanx APC is an absolute powerhouse of a vehicle that sets a new high-water mark for premium, indie-produced 1:12 scale vehicles for action figures. One of my favorite toys as a kid was the G.I. Joe Amphibious Personnel Carrier so buying a Phalanx for my present-day collection of action figures was a true nostalgia purchase. 

Gridiron Studios produces a number of color schemes for their Phalanx APC vehicles including green jungle and tan desert camo styles. I went with the Shadow style that has a menacing black color scheme because it was a good fit to display with the 1:12 scale action figures in my collection which has a focus on Operation Monster Force characters, G.I. Joe Classified Night Force and Cobra soldiers, and Star Wars Black Series stormtroopers. This toy vehicle impressively bridges the gap between real-world military machinery and the hyper-articulated world of modern action figures.

Below is a breakdown of my thoughts about the Shadow Phalanx APC from Gridiron Studios:

Size & Presence: A Literal Table-Crusher

The first thing you notice about the Shadow Phalanx APC is its sheer footprint. Measuring a whopping 23 inches in length, this Armored Personnel Carrier is built to be heavy duty and stand out.
  • Scale Realism: While marketed at 1:12 scale, the vehicle sits on the larger side—feeling closer to a 1:10 footprint in presence. It dwarfs standard 1:12 scale Humvees and commands immediate attention as a centerpiece display.
  • Troop Capacity: Designed remarkably space-conscious the interior has a space to seat a driver behind a steering wheel as well as additional benches so the vehicle can comfortably hold up to 10 fully equipped 1:12 scale action figures, making it a gold standard for dynamic diorama building.

Vehicle Quality, Materials, and Aesthetics

Gridiron Studios utilizes high-quality 3D printing materials for their toy vehicles, and the results are mostly stunning, though they carry a few inherent production caveats.
  • The Finish: The Shadow variant features a clean, matte black base with aggressive crimson accents. The vehicle arrives mostly assembled and features solid, hard-plastic rolling wheels that operate smoothly across flat surfaces.
  • The 3D Print Caveat: Because this is a massive 3D-printed structure rather than standard injection-molded plastic, close inspection will reveal minor printing striations and faint support artifacts. There are some streak lines on the loading ramp and hatch covers that I found disappointing based upon the premium price of the Shadow Phalanx APC. However, the overall sculpt quality and pure mass of this action figure accessory easily outweigh these minor cosmetic lines.
  • Smell: Straight out of its heavy-duty "box-within-a-box" shipping container, expect a prominent scent of fresh polymer plastic that dissipates after a few days.

Play Features and Modularity

Where the Shadow Phalanx truly shines is its replications of the details of the modern real-world Stryker and Bradley platforms it is modeled after.

Accessibility: The vehicle features fully functional, crisp-opening access hatches and a rear door with loading ramp along with removable roof segments to provide easy accessibility within the APC.

Electronic Lighting: Gridiron cleverly integrated internal electronic lighting. Removing a protective tab and loosening/tightening the internal battery cap bathes the troop cabin in an ominous, tactical red glow—perfect for toy photography.

Unprecedented Upgradability: Gridiron offers an entire system of plug-and-play expansions, including a heavy weapon turret and multi-stack SAM missile launchers, among other cool add-ons.

Stowage & Accessories: The base package comes packed with a generous array of tactical gear, including realistic weapons (like a 50-cal machine gun), radio antennas, gas cans, rocket launchers, backpacks. I was disappointed that the Shadow version did not include camo netting to drape over the hull that is included with the Desert and Jungle varieties nor did it come with anything extra to make up for the difference though being the same price as those models.

The Verdict 
Score: 8 / 10

The Gridiron Studios Shadow Phalanx APC is a luxury addition to any high-end 1:12 action figure collection. Retailing right around the $400 mark for the base vehicle, it is undoubtedly an expensive investment meant for adult collectors to showcase rather than kids to play with. If you mind subtle 3D print lines, the texture might bug you; but if you want an intimidating, endlessly customizable troop carrier that makes retail toys look tiny, the Shadow Phalanx APC is an absolute triumph.

Collectors of 1:12 scale six-inch action figures, such as Hasbro's GI JOE CLASSIFIED and STAR WARS BLACK SERIES, need to check out a specialized armory depot for these types of toys. Tempe, Arizona-based Grid Iron Studios recently emerged on the toy scene to provide army builders and collectors with authentic looking accessories and weapons that add an exceptional level of realism to action figures. They have nearly a hundred made in the USA items available to purchase on their website ranging from equipment such as binoculars, communications gear and mine detectors to weapons including pistols, machine guns, and even a Ninja arsenal.

The Grid Iron Studios depot will have army builders geeked with its array of real-life military reproductions as well as movie prop replicas from action, horror and sci-fi films. Get an AK-47 that looks like it just came off a battlefield or an AR15 that has the appearance of being military issued. Also available are the pulse rifles the space marines used in Aliens, the axe Jack Nickelson swung in The Shining, and the RPG fired by Rambo in the First Blood movies.

I personally purchased from Grid Iron Studios a one twelfth scale howitzer to use to display with my six inch sized COBRA soldiers from the GI JOE CLASSIFIED toyline. The 105mm howitzer was released as a Kickstarter campaign to gauge interest in the company producing larger scale vehicles and weapons to make available in its arsenal. Have to say the finished product is impressive!

This realistic artillery display set included crates with shells and spent casings, communications devices, spyglasses, camouflage netting and sandbags. The cannon itself is 7.0 inches high, 6.25 inches wide, and 14.5 inches wide. Not only does this howitzer model have girth to it and proper scale to match 6 inch action figures, but it has detailed elements including a gun barrel that can be elevated and tow shovel that can be spread open and shut. 

It also has a first rate paint job to make it look great when displayed. The Grid Iron Studios Howitzer though also has very sturdy, durable construction for those who also want to play around with it. I am very pleased with my purchase.
